Creating a Revolutionary Ride Sharing App: Cost Estimation
? Listen to the Summary of this article in Audio
Understanding the Ride-Sharing Business Landscape
Major Players: Uber and Lyft
Regulatory Considerations in the Ride-Sharing Industry
While the ride-sharing business has revolutionized transportation, it has also faced numerous regulatory challenges and legal battles. Governments around the world have implemented regulations and policies to address safety concerns and protect the interests of drivers and passengers.
Ride-sharing regulations can vary significantly from one region to another. These regulations may include requirements for background checks on drivers, adequate insurance coverage, and licensing fees. Uber and Lyft have had to navigate this complex regulatory environment, often facing legal challenges and debates regarding the appropriate level of regulation for ride-sharing services.
Complying with ride-sharing regulations and government policies is essential for ride-sharing app developers and companies. They must understand and adhere to the laws of each market they operate in, ensuring the safety and security of their services while still providing an innovative and efficient transportation solution.
Our expert developers can help you create a cutting-edge ride-sharing app tailored to your unique vision and target audience.
Comparison of Uber and Lyft
Comparison Criteria | Uber | Lyft |
---|---|---|
Founding Year | 2009 | 2012 |
Approach | Innovative and extensive network | Community-focused and friendly |
User Experience | Seamless mobile app interface | Emphasis on personalization |
Global Reach | Operating in many countries | Expanding international presence |
Regulatory Challenges | Facing legal battles in multiple regions | Navigating complex regulatory landscape |
Defining Unique Selling Points for Your Ride-Sharing App
To stand out in the crowded ride-sharing app market, it is crucial to define your app’s unique selling points that give you a competitive advantage. By identifying what sets your app apart and makes it valuable to users, you can attract customers and differentiate yourself from the competition.
One potential unique selling point is to provide a seamless and user-friendly experience. Focus on creating an intuitive interface and smooth navigation that allows users to easily book rides and manage their trips. By prioritizing user experience, you can ensure customer satisfaction and loyalty.
Innovation is another key factor that can make your ride-sharing app stand out. Consider implementing innovative features that enhance the overall user experience. This could include features like smart route optimization, real-time traffic updates, or even integration with other popular apps or services.
Competitive pricing is a crucial aspect of any ride-sharing app. Offering attractive and competitive rates can attract more customers and encourage frequent usage. Consider implementing dynamic pricing strategies or loyalty programs to reward loyal users and incentivize repeat bookings.
Superior customer service can also be a unique selling point for your ride-sharing app. Focus on providing excellent support to drivers and passengers, promptly addressing any concerns or issues they may have. Utilize a responsive and efficient customer service system to ensure a positive experience for all users.
Your ride-sharing app can also differentiate itself by focusing on sustainability and environmental impact. Implement features or initiatives that promote eco-friendly transportation options. This could include electric vehicle integration, carbon offset programs, or partnerships with environmentally conscious organizations.
By accurately understanding the needs and preferences of your target audience, you can tailor your ride-sharing app to meet their specific requirements. This customer-centric approach will not only help you define unique selling points but also ensure a competitive edge in the ride-sharing app market.
Key Features for a Successful Ride-Sharing App
When developing a ride-sharing app, it is crucial to incorporate key features that enhance the user experience and provide value to both drivers and passengers. These features ensure convenience, security, and transparency throughout the entire ride-sharing process. Let’s explore the essential features that make a ride-sharing app successful:
User Profile and Authentication
A ride-sharing app should include a user profile and authentication system. This allows users to create and manage their profiles, including personal information, payment methods, and ride preferences. Secure authentication ensures the protection of user data and prevents unauthorized access to the app.
Real-Time Tracking and Navigation
Real-time tracking and navigation are crucial features for a ride-sharing app. Users should be able to track the location of their ride in real-time and receive accurate estimates of the arrival time. This feature relies on GPS and location services to ensure seamless navigation for drivers and passengers.
Ride Booking and Management
The ride booking and management feature allows users to easily book rides and manage their trips. Users should be able to schedule future rides, cancel bookings if necessary, view trip details, and receive notifications about the status of their rides. This feature ensures a streamlined and efficient ride-sharing experience.
Fare Calculation and Secure Payment Gateways
A successful ride-sharing app should have a fare calculation system that provides transparent pricing to users. This allows users to know the estimated fare for their ride before booking. Additionally, secure payment gateways are essential for processing transactions safely, protecting user financial information.
Ratings, Reviews, and Feedback System
Transparency and accountability are vital in a ride-sharing app. Implementing a ratings, reviews, and feedback system allows users to rate and review their drivers, providing valuable feedback for future users. This system helps maintain the quality of service and builds trust within the ride-sharing community.
Push Notifications for Important Updates
Push notifications are an essential feature for ride-sharing apps. Users should receive important updates, such as driver arrival, trip status, and promotional offers, through push notifications. These notifications improve user engagement and provide timely information to enhance the user experience.
Key Features Overview:
Key Features | Description |
---|---|
User Profile and Authentication | Create and manage user profiles securely |
Real-Time Tracking and Navigation | Provide accurate location tracking and navigation |
Ride Booking and Management | Allow users to book, schedule, and manage rides |
Fare Calculation and Secure Payment Gateways | Transparent pricing and secure payment processing |
Ratings, Reviews, and Feedback System | Enable users to rate, review, and provide feedback |
Push Notifications for Important Updates | Keep users informed with timely push notifications |
Our experienced team can develop a feature-rich, user-friendly ride-sharing app that stands out in the competitive market.
The Step-by-Step Process to Create a Ride-Sharing App
1. Identifying Your Target Audience
In the first step of creating a ride-sharing app, it is crucial to identify your target audience. This involves understanding the demographics, user preferences, and needs of potential users. Conducting thorough market research and segmentation will provide valuable insights into the characteristics and expectations of your target audience, allowing you to tailor your app to meet their specific requirements. By understanding your target audience, you can create a ride-sharing app that caters to their needs and provides a personalized user experience.
2. Market Research and Competitive Analysis
Market research and competitive analysis are vital in the app development process. By analyzing the current market trends, customer needs, and competitor strategies, you can gain a comprehensive understanding of the ride-sharing industry. This research will help you identify market opportunities, potential gaps in the market, and the competitive landscape. By evaluating the industry trends and the strategies of your competitors, you can identify unique selling points and differentiate your app from existing ride-sharing apps.
3. Defining the App’s Core Functionality
Defining the core functionality of your ride-sharing app is essential for its success. This involves determining the key features that will provide users with a seamless and convenient experience. By focusing on the most important functionalities, you can prioritize their development and ensure that your app meets the basic needs of your target audience. By considering user preferences, market research insights, and industry trends, you can establish the core functionality of your ride-sharing app.
4. Choosing the Right Platforms: Android, iOS, or Both
When developing a ride-sharing app, it is crucial to choose the right platforms, considering the preferences of your target audience. You need to decide whether to develop separate Android and iOS apps or create a cross-platform app that works on both platforms. Consider factors such as the size and demographics of your target audience, budget, development timeline, and resource availability when making this decision. By selecting the appropriate platforms, you can ensure that your ride-sharing app reaches a wider audience and provides a seamless user experience.
5. Assembling the Right Development Team
Assembling the right development team is essential for the successful creation of a ride-sharing app. You will need a skilled team of app developers, designers, project managers, and quality assurance professionals who are experienced in the field of app development. Collaborating with professionals who understand the complexities of developing a ride-sharing app will ensure that your project progresses smoothly. By having the right team in place, you can bring your vision to life and create a high-quality ride-sharing app.
6. Creating the Minimum Viable Product (MVP)
Creating a minimum viable product (MVP) is a crucial step in the ride-sharing app development process. An MVP allows you to test your app’s key features and functionalities with a select group of users before launching it to a wider audience. Through iterative development, you can gather valuable feedback and insights from users, which can be used to improve and enhance your app. By focusing on the essential features and functionalities in the initial development stage, you can minimize costs and maximize the efficiency of your app’s development.
Step | Description |
---|---|
Identify Target Audience | Understand the demographics, preferences, and needs of potential users. |
Conduct Market Research and Competitive Analysis | Analyze market trends, customer needs, and competitor strategies to identify opportunities and differentiate your app. |
Define Core Functionality | Determine the essential features that will provide a seamless user experience. |
Choose the Right Platforms | Decide whether to develop separate Android and iOS apps or create a cross-platform app. |
Assemble the Development Team | Bring together skilled app developers, designers, project managers, and quality assurance professionals. |
Create the Minimum Viable Product (MVP) | Develop an initial version of the app with the core features to test and gather user feedback. |
Estimating the Costs to Develop a Ride-Sharing App
Developing a ride-sharing app involves various costs that need to be taken into account. From design and user interface costs to development and coding expenses, testing and quality assurance, as well as app store submission and ongoing maintenance, each aspect contributes to the overall budget of the project.
UI/UX Design and User Interface Costs
Design and user interface (UI) costs are an essential consideration when estimating the costs of developing a ride-sharing app. This includes UI/UX design, prototyping, and graphic design to craft a visually appealing and intuitive app interface. A well-designed and user-friendly interface enhances the overall user experience and customer satisfaction.
Development / Coding Costs
The development and coding costs cover both the backend and frontend development of the ride-sharing app. This includes designing the app architecture, integrating databases, implementing APIs, and writing the code required to incorporate the app’s features and functionality. Skilled developers and programmers are required to bring the app to life and ensure a smooth user experience.
Testing and Quality Assurance Costs
Testing and quality assurance are necessary to ensure the functionality and reliability of the ride-sharing app. This includes bug testing, user acceptance testing, and performance testing to identify and address any issues or errors in the app before its launch. Investing in adequate testing procedures is crucial to deliver a high-quality and error-free app to the market.
App Store Submission and Maintenance Costs
App store submission and maintenance costs encompass the expenses associated with submitting the ride-sharing app to app stores such as Google Play and the Apple App Store. This includes the fees imposed by the app stores for listing the app, as well as ongoing maintenance costs, including updates, bug fixes, and server maintenance. Regular app updates and maintenance are essential to keep the app running smoothly and ensure a seamless user experience.
Estimating the costs to develop a ride-sharing app requires careful consideration of various factors. From the design and user interface to development and coding, testing and quality assurance, and app store submission and maintenance, all of these aspects contribute to the overall cost of developing a successful ride-sharing app.
Cost Breakdown for Developing a Ride-Sharing App
Creating a successful ride-sharing app involves detailed financial planning across multiple development stages. This cost breakdown offers a comprehensive overview, aiding entrepreneurs to strategically allocate their budget.
Initial Setup and Basic Features
The initial setup includes the fundamental elements needed to make a rideshare app operational. This phase covers user registration, ride cost estimation, basic features like ride status updates, and GPS integration.
Item | Cost Estimate ($) |
---|---|
Project Management | 5,000 – 8,000 |
UI/UX Design | 10,000 – 15,000 |
Basic Feature Development | 20,000 – 30,000 |
Backend Server Setup | 5,000 – 10,000 |
Total | 40,000 – 63,000 |
Advanced Features and Customization
Advanced features enhance the user experience and functionality of the app, such as in-app payments, ratings and reviews, car owner profiles, and more detailed ride-sharing options.
Item | Cost Estimate ($) |
---|---|
Advanced Feature Development | 15,000 – 25,000 |
Custom User Interface | 5,000 – 10,000 |
Third-party API Integration | 2,000 – 5,000 |
Total | 22,000 – 40,000 |
Testing, Quality Assurance, and Launch
Ensuring the ride-sharing app is reliable and user-friendly requires thorough testing and quality assurance. This stage also includes the costs associated with app store submissions.
Item | Cost Estimate ($) |
---|---|
Testing and QA | 10,000 – 15,000 |
App Store Submission | 500 – 1,500 |
Initial Marketing and Launch | 5,000 – 10,000 |
Total | 15,500 – 26,500 |
Ongoing Maintenance and Updates
To keep the ride-sharing app competitive in a growing market, ongoing maintenance and periodic updates are crucial.
Item | Cost Estimate ($) |
---|---|
Server Maintenance | 1,000 – 2,000 per month |
App Updates and Bug Fixes | 5,000 – 10,000 per year |
User Support | 3,000 – 5,000 per year |
Total Annual | 9,000 – 17,000 |
The costs to create a ride-sharing mobile application can vary widely based on your business model, the complexity of the app, and the specific features you decide to include. The global ride-sharing market is growing rapidly, and creating an MVP (Minimum Viable Product) initially can help manage costs while testing market viability.
Differentiating Your Ride-Sharing App from Competitors
In a highly competitive market, it is crucial to differentiate your ride-sharing app from competitors. By conducting a thorough competitive analysis, you can uncover the strengths and weaknesses of your rivals. This analysis provides valuable insights and enables you to create a unique value proposition for your app, ultimately setting it apart from the competition.
One strategy to differentiate your app is by offering innovative features that enhance the user experience. By continuously evaluating market trends and staying ahead of the curve, you can identify and implement unique functionalities that attract and retain users.
Superior customer service is another key differentiator. By providing exceptional support and addressing user concerns promptly, you can build trust and loyalty among your customers. Personalized experiences, such as tailored recommendations and customized settings, also contribute to the unique value your app offers.
Targeting niche markets can further differentiate your ride-sharing app. By identifying specific demographics or segments with unmet needs, you can tailor your services to cater specifically to their requirements. This targeted approach can help you establish a loyal customer base and carve out a unique space within the ride-sharing industry.
In summary, to differentiate your ride-sharing app from competitors, leverage a thorough competitive analysis, focus on innovative features, provide superior customer service, and consider targeting niche markets. By doing so, you can create a unique value proposition that attracts and engages users, ultimately positioning your app for success in the competitive ride-sharing market.
Marketing Strategies for Your Ride-Sharing App
In order to successfully promote your ride-sharing app and increase its visibility, it is essential to implement effective marketing strategies. By utilizing various tactics, such as search engine optimization (SEO), social media marketing, and app store optimization (ASO), you can attract users, enhance app visibility, and drive user engagement.
Search Engine Optimization (SEO)
Implementing SEO techniques is crucial for improving the visibility of your ride-sharing app in search engine rankings. By optimizing your app’s website and content with relevant keywords, you can increase organic traffic and reach a wider audience. Conduct keyword research to identify popular search terms related to ride-sharing apps and integrate them naturally within your app’s content. Additionally, focus on creating high-quality, informative content that provides value to users and encourages them to engage with your app. Building backlinks from reputable websites can also boost your app’s visibility in search engine results.
Social Media Marketing
Social media platforms present a valuable opportunity for promoting your ride-sharing app and engaging with your target audience. Create compelling social media content that highlights the unique benefits and features of your app. Share user testimonials, app updates, and promotions to generate interest and create a loyal user base. Utilize targeted ad campaigns on platforms like Facebook, Instagram, and Twitter to reach potential users who may be interested in your app. Leveraging influencer marketing can also help increase brand awareness and drive app downloads.
App Store Optimization (ASO)
Optimizing your app’s presence in app stores is crucial for improving its visibility and attracting more downloads. Start by optimizing your app’s metadata, including the app name, keywords, and description, with relevant and popular search terms. Encourage positive app reviews and ratings from satisfied users, as these can significantly impact app visibility and credibility. Regularly update your app with bug fixes, new features, and performance improvements to enhance the user experience and maintain a high rating. By staying up to date with ASO best practices, your ride-sharing app can stand out amongst competitors and attract more potential users.
Marketing Strategy | Key Tactics |
---|---|
Search Engine Optimization (SEO) | Keyword optimization, content marketing, backlink building |
Social Media Marketing | Compelling social media content, targeted ad campaigns, influencer marketing |
App Store Optimization (ASO) | Metadata optimization, app reviews and ratings, regular app updates |
Implementing these marketing strategies can significantly enhance the visibility and success of your ride-sharing app. By focusing on SEO, social media marketing, and ASO, you can attract users, improve user engagement, and increase the overall growth of your app.
Wrapping Up: The Future of Ride-Sharing Apps
The ride-sharing industry has come a long way, revolutionizing the way people commute and travel. But what does the future hold for ride-sharing apps? Well, it looks incredibly promising. Emerging trends and technological advancements are set to shape the industry and take the ride-sharing experience to new heights.
A key driver of this future transformation is the integration of artificial intelligence (AI) into ride-sharing apps. AI-powered algorithms can analyze vast amounts of data to optimize route planning, reduce wait times, and enhance overall efficiency. This will not only result in a smoother experience for riders but also enable drivers to navigate traffic more effectively.
Another exciting development is the rise of autonomous vehicles. As self-driving technology continues to evolve and mature, we can expect to see more autonomous cars being used in the ride-sharing space. These vehicles will not only offer convenience for passengers but also have the potential to reduce costs and increase accessibility.
Furthermore, the adoption of electric vehicles (EVs) in the ride-sharing industry is set to have a profound impact. As concerns about climate change grow, more people are opting for eco-friendly transportation options. Integrating EVs into ride-sharing fleets will not only help reduce carbon emissions but also promote sustainability.
The future of ride-sharing apps will also be shaped by advancements in payment technology, data analytics, and personalization. Seamless and secure payment methods will continue to be a priority, ensuring transactions are quick and hassle-free. Data analytics will play a crucial role in improving the overall ride-sharing experience by analyzing user preferences and behavior to provide more personalized and tailored services.
In conclusion, the future of ride-sharing apps holds great promise. With emerging trends and technology advancements, the industry is set to evolve and provide even better experiences for both drivers and passengers. To stay competitive in this dynamic landscape, ride-sharing app developers must stay abreast of the latest trends, embrace new technologies, and adapt to changing customer needs.
Let our innovative developers create a future-proof ride-sharing app that incorporates the latest technologies and trends.
FAQ
What are the major players in the ride-sharing industry?
The major players in the ride-sharing industry are ride-sharing companies like Uber and Lyft. These sharing services have disrupted the transportation sector with their innovative ride-sharing apps.
What are the regulatory considerations in the ridesharing business?
The ridesharing business is subject to various regulatory considerations, including background checks on drivers, insurance coverage, and licensing fees. These regulations aim to ensure safety and compliance for people sharing rides.
How can I make your app stand out from the competition?
To make your app stand out, you should define unique selling points that differentiate your app from others, such as seamless user experience, innovative features you want to include, competitive pricing, superior customer service, or a focus on sustainability.
What are the must-have features for a successful ride-sharing app?
The must-have features for a successful ride-sharing app include user profile and authentication, real-time tracking and navigation, ride details booking and management, fare calculation and secure payment gateways, ratings, reviews, and feedback system, and push notifications for important updates.
What is the step-by-step process to create a rideshare app?
The step-by-step process to create a rideshare app involves identifying your target audience, conducting market research and competitive analysis, defining the app features, choosing the right platforms, assembling the right app development team, and creating a minimum viable product (MVP).
How much does it cost to build a ride-sharing app?
The cost estimation to build a ride-sharing app includes design and user interface costs, development and coding costs, testing and quality assurance costs, and app store submission and maintenance costs.
How can I differentiate my ride-sharing app from competitors?
To differentiate your ride-sharing app, you can offer unique features list, superior customer service, personalized experiences, or target niche markets.
What marketing strategies can I use for my rideshare app?
You can use search engine optimization (SEO) to improve app visibility, social media marketing to promote your rideshare app and engage with users, and app store optimization (ASO) to improve search rankings and credibility.
What does the future hold for ride-sharing apps?
The future of ride-sharing apps looks promising, with emerging trends and technological advancements such as artificial intelligence, autonomous vehicles, and electric vehicles shaping the industry.